Key Responsibilities
- Safely operate CDL-class vehicles (dump trucks, water trucks, tractor trailers, lowboys, etc.) in support of construction operations
- Haul materials including rock, sand, dirt, asphalt, and debris to and from job sites
- Perform pre-trip and post-trip inspections and document findings daily
- Maintain accurate haul logs, tickets, and required documentation
- Cook daily with the Fleet Manager for dispatch, routing, and equipment assignments
- Work closely with Superintendents and Foremen to meet jobsite material demands and schedules
- Load and unload materials as required, ensuring proper weight distribution and securement
- Comply with all DOT regulations, company policies, and jobsite safety requirements
- Assist with general labor tasks on-site when trucking needs are met
- Identify and report maintenance or safety issues immediately to the Fleet Manager
- Maintain clean and organized equipment, both inside and out
Requirements
- Valid CDL Class A
- Current DOT Medical Card
- Clean driving record with the ability to pass background check and drug screening
- Minimum 2+ years of experience operating CDL vehicles in construction or similar environments
- Experience hauling aggregate, dirt, or heavy construction materials preferred
- Ability to operate in varying terrain and jobsite conditions (mud, uneven ground, tight access areas)
- Strong understanding of load securement and weight compliance
- Willingness to travel and work extended hours as required by project demands
Qualifications
- OSHA 10 or OSHA 30
- HAZMAT or tanker endorsement (for water truck or specialty hauling)
Physical Requirements
- Ability to climb in and out of truck cabs multiple times per day
- Ability to lift up to 50 lbs
- Capable of working outdoors in all weather conditions
- Ability to sit for extended periods while maintaining alertness and focus
